Ghanaian attacking midfeilder Abdul-Rashid Mohammed Misbawu, has joined Albanian side KF Beselidhja 1930 on a permanent transfer. He joins the Albanian club from Sankara Nationals FC.
At the age of 18, Misbawu made his debut in the Ghana Super League after 16 goals in 34 games with the age group and a team with the Black Satellites U20.

He attracted interest from elite European academies such as FC Famalicão U19 in Portugal and several academies in England.
His move to KF Beselidhja 1930 will serve as a big developmental opportunity as he targets major career breakthrough in Europe.
